Diagnosing Root Causes of Lead Magnet Ineffectiveness in Competitive Contexts

Why do most lead magnets underperform during competitor-driven campaigns? Often, the problem is twofold: lack of differentiation and delayed response. When your lead magnets mimic competitors’ offers or fail to connect with the campaign’s emotional tone, engagement drops. For example, if a peer brand runs a witty April Fools Day campaign around “miracle” serums with humorous disclaimers, simply offering a standard “10% off” lead magnet feels uninspired and forgettable.

Another root cause is insufficient data-driven iteration. Without prompt measurement and feedback, your team may continue pushing ineffective offers or messaging. Consider how many times beauty brands rely on outdated customer personas or anecdotal feedback rather than dynamic, real-time insights from tools like Zigpoll or Optimizely. This gap slows down your ability to pivot and refine campaigns in response to competitor moves.

15 Essential Lead Magnet Effectiveness Strategies for Executive Marketing

1. Align Lead Magnets with Real-Time Competitive Campaigns

Can your team craft lead magnets that mirror or cleverly counter competitors’ themes? For an April Fools Day campaign, consider playful quizzes or interactive content that taps into the humor wave but also educates about product benefits. For example, a skin quiz titled “What’s Your Skincare Alter Ego?” timed perfectly with competitor humor can attract more sign-ups.

2. Speed: Pre-Approved Templates and Playbooks for Fast Deployment

How fast can your marketing team launch a lead magnet after a competitor announcement? Pre-approved creative templates and decision trees can reduce turnaround from days to hours, capturing urgency and relevance.

3. Data-Driven Personalization Using Customer Segmentation

Are your lead magnets tailored to high-value segments identified through recent purchase and browsing behavior? Segmented offers—such as free samples for customers with dry skin concerns—convert better than generic giveaways.

4. Integrate Real-Time Feedback Loops with Tools like Zigpoll

How often do you test and refine your lead magnet offers during the campaign? Platforms like Zigpoll provide instant consumer sentiment feedback, allowing marketers to replace low-performing offers immediately.

5. Combine Humor with Authority to Reflect Brand Positioning

Does your lead magnet maintain brand credibility while engaging humor? A skincare brand known for clinical efficacy might pair a light-hearted April Fools joke with an exclusive offer on dermatologist-recommended products.

6. Use Scarcity and Exclusivity Strategically

Limited time offers aligned with event duration encourage immediate action. For example, “Only 500 free April Fools Day kits available” can drive urgency and higher conversion rates.

7. Benchmark Against Industry Standards

Are your lead magnet conversion rates meeting or exceeding retail beauty benchmarks? According to recent marketing surveys, effective lead magnets in retail convert between 8-15% of visitors. Falling below should trigger immediate reassessment.

8. Leverage Social Proof and UGC in Follow-Up

Once you capture leads, do you showcase authentic user testimonials or social media content? This reinforces trust and nurtures leads down the funnel.

9. Automate Lead Nurturing with Behavioral Triggers

Are your systems set to send personalized follow-ups based on lead magnet interaction? Automation tools like HubSpot or Salesforce Pardot can dramatically improve lead-to-customer conversion rates.

10. Align Metrics with Board-Level KPIs

Does your reporting translate lead magnet performance into metrics that matter at the executive level, such as customer acquisition cost, lifetime value, and retention rates?

11. Scenario-Plan Competitor Moves Ahead of Campaigns

Have you built competitive response scenarios into your annual marketing roadmap? This foresight allows for faster, more strategic reaction rather than scrambles.

12. Measure Incremental Impact with A/B Testing

Are you testing multiple lead magnets simultaneously to see which resonates best during high-pressure campaign windows?

13. Coordinate Sales and Marketing Teams Closely

Are leads handed off seamlessly with context about the competitive campaign that generated them? Sales readiness affects conversion velocity.

14. Prepare for Pitfalls: Avoid Over-Promise and Brand Dilution

Can humor or aggressive tactics backfire? Some April Fools Day campaigns may alienate conservative or older customer segments. Monitor feedback closely.

15. Post-Campaign Analysis for Continuous Improvement

After the event, do you analyze what worked, what didn’t, and update your competitive playbook? This step prevents repeated mistakes and builds institutional memory.

What Can Go Wrong with Rapid Competitive Lead Magnet Deployment?

Rapid response carries risks. Overreacting can dilute brand messaging or confuse loyal customers. For example, an overly quirky lead magnet might clash with a premium skincare brand’s established image. Another risk is poor data hygiene; rushing lead capture without ensuring GDPR compliance or quality checks can lead to costly privacy issues or wasted marketing spend.

Technological dependencies also matter. If your marketing automation platform isn’t configured for real-time updates or lacks integration with feedback tools like Zigpoll or Qualtrics, you lose the advantage of agility.

Measuring Improvement: Metrics That Matter for Competitive Lead Magnet Success

Which metrics truly indicate that your competitive-response lead magnets are effective? Conversion rate is one—but beyond that, track lead quality through engagement scores, pipeline velocity improvements, and ultimately revenue influenced.

A smart executive dashboard should feature:

Metric Why It Matters Example Target Value
Lead Magnet Conversion Rate Measures initial interest capture 10-15% of landing page visitors
Lead Quality Score Engagement and fit for sales follow-up Leads scoring >70% engagement rate
Time to Launch Speed of competitive response Under 24 hours from competitor action
Customer Acquisition Cost Financial efficiency Below $40 per qualified lead
Revenue Influenced Direct impact on sales X% of campaign-period sales uplift
